Understanding Cost of Living in Riviera

Riviera's cost of living is generally lower than the national average, making it an appealing choice for many. Key factors include housing, groceries, and healthcare.

Frequently Asked Questions

1. What are typical housing costs in Riviera?

Housing costs are lower than the national average, with homes averaging around $150,000.

2. How do groceries compare in Riviera?

Grocery prices are similar to the national average, with local markets often providing better deals on fresh food.

3. Is healthcare affordable in Riviera?

Yes, healthcare costs are generally lower than the national average, making it accessible to residents.

4. How does transportation cost in Riviera stack up?

Transportation costs are reasonable, with gas prices often below the national average.

5. What about entertainment expenses?

Entertainment and dining out can be more affordable, particularly at local establishments.
